JavaScript 函数调用详解
JavaScript 函数调用详解
引言
JavaScript 是一种广泛应用于网页开发的前端脚本语言,而函数是其核心组成部分之一。函数是执行特定任务的代码块,它们允许开发者将复杂的任务分解成更小的、可重用的单元。本文将详细介绍 JavaScript 函数的调用方式、特性以及在实际开发中的应用。
函数的定义
在 JavaScript 中,函数可以通过两种方式定义:函数表达式和函数声明。
函数表达式
函数表达式是一种将函数定义在变量中的方式。以下是函数表达式的示例:
var add = function(x, y) {return x + y;
};
在这个例子中,add 是一个变量,它的值是一个匿名函数,该函数接收两个参数 x 和 y,并返回它们的和。
函数声明
函数声明是另一种定义函数的方式,其语法与常规变量声明类似。以下是函数声明的示例:
function subtract(x, y) {return x - y;
}
在这个例子中,subtract 是一个函数名,该函数接收两个参数 x 和 y,并返回它们的差。
函数调用
定义了函数之后,我们就可以通过函数调用执行它。函数调用可以通过以下两种方式实现:
直接调用
直接调用是使用函数名后跟括号 () 来执行函数。以下是直接调用的示例:
add(3, 4); // 输出 7
subtract(7, 3); // 输出 4
